Tax Considerations in California
California has relatively high state income taxes. A Project Manager earning $99,750 might pay approximately $7,980 in state income tax. However, California's strong job market and quality of life often offset the higher tax burden.

What is the average Project Manager salary in San Bernardino, CA?
The average Project Manager salary in San Bernardino, CA is $99,750 per year. Entry-level Project Managers typically start around $62,475, while experienced professionals can earn $144,900 or more. The national average for Project Manager roles is $95,000.
